Gummy Candy for Guys

Gummy candy is popular with men, too, not just women. The plum flavor is the most popular variety.

Compared to typical cute gummy candy packages, the Puré plum-flavored gummy candy and the “Manly Plum” flavor from the Chibi Sours series (120 to 140 yen a bag) are more rugged. The “Manly Plum” candy has a similar taste to real umeboshi, with a tough chew that’s tailored to male palates.

The Gochi “Highly Springy” series is also a hit with guys, with large pieces that can be chewed for a long time. A bag is 110 to 150 yen.

Sweets Can Be Good for You! Gummy Candy With Nutritious Benefits

Gummy candy is mostly sweet, and people probably worry about gaining weight if they eat too many. The Puré Gummy Inner Support Series (180 to 200 yen a bag), which come in a gold package, are loaded with collagen and the recommended daily allowance of vitamin C. You can relax in the knowledge that the candy is good for you as you eat it.

One variety of candy sold under the Chibi Sours label packs 300 million lactic acid bacilli into one bag, which are said to have a positive effect on your digestion. There are four flavor varieties with a yogurt base, so you can eat them without getting sick of the taste. One bag is 220 to 250 yen.

Enjoy the Best Seasonal Flavors Via Limited Edition Candy

In addition to the commonly-known and health-oriented gummy candy varieties, there are also plenty of seasonal limited-edition types of gummy candy. These change with the seasons, so by looking at what’s on shelves, you can learn what in-season fruit you should be eating. For now, let’s look at summer gummy candy.

Japanese summer is well-known for being hot and humid, and people enjoy watermelon and shaved ice to beat the heat. Watermelon gummy candy replicates the fruit down to the shape and smell. Shaved ice, typically eaten at summer festivals, is now available as a gummy, in cider, strawberry and lemon flavors. Other eye-catching gummy varieties include yellow star-shaped pineapple candy pieces. One bag is reasonably priced at 110 to 130 yen.

Freely Mix and Match Your Gummy Flavors

With Cundemina gummy candy (140 to 160 yen a bag), you can combine cider, apple and yogurt flavors to make your own gummy candy. You can enjoy the taste fusion by popping a piece into your mouth.
